![[background image] image of a work desk with a laptop and documents (for a ai legal tech company)](https://cdn.prod.website-files.com/689a595719c7dc820f305e94/68b20f238544db6e081a0c92_Screenshot%202025-08-29%20at%2013.35.12.png)

Generative AI voice technology is revolutionizing how developers engage with users, providing a robust tool for crafting more interactive and human-like dialogues across diverse applications. This guide outlines a comprehensive, step-by-step process for integrating generative AI voice into development projects. By doing so, developers can significantly enhance user experiences and streamline their workflows. However, as this technology continues to evolve, developers must navigate common pitfalls and challenges during integration.
How can these obstacles be effectively addressed?
Generative AI voice technology harnesses artificial intelligence to produce human-like dialogue, significantly enhancing interactions across diverse fields. This innovative technology addresses the growing demand for more engaging communication. Key applications include:
The market for generative AI voice technology is expanding rapidly, with forecasts indicating that the global voice AI audience will reach approximately 8.4 billion by the end of 2024, up from 4.2 billion in 2020. Successful implementations of this technology, such as generative AI voice, in content creation underscore its potential to revolutionize media production and consumption. Industry leaders, including Elon Musk, have described AI as the most powerful tool for creativity ever devised, emphasizing its transformative impact on experiences and innovation across various sectors. Moreover, confidence in AI development is crucial for widespread adoption; companies with unreliable AI will struggle to thrive in this competitive landscape. Understanding these applications will empower developers to identify into their projects, ultimately enhancing user experience and engagement.
To effectively prepare your development environment for integrating generative AI voice, follow these essential steps:
requests in Python for straightforward HTTP requests or axios in JavaScript for handling asynchronous calls efficiently. Current trends indicate that libraries like FastAPI for Python are gaining popularity for their speed and ease of use in building APIs.By adhering to these steps, you will lay a strong foundation for successfully incorporating generative AI voice audio features into your applications.
To integrate generative AI voice into your workflow, follow these steps:
Make an API Call: Utilize the installed libraries to send a request to the generative AI audio API. For instance, in Python:
import requests
response = requests.post('API_URL', headers={'Authorization': 'Bearer YOUR_API_KEY'}, json={'text': 'Hello, world!'})
As the U.S. user base for voice assistants is projected to reach approximately 149.8 million in 2024, integrating voice capabilities is becoming increasingly relevant.
Handle the Response: Process the API response to retrieve the generated audio file. Implement error handling to manage any issues that may arise during the API call, ensuring a smooth user experience.
Play the Audio: Utilize an audio library to play the generated sound output. In Python, libraries like pygame or pydub are effective choices for audio playback. These libraries are commonly used in the industry, making them reliable options for developers.
Integrate with Your Application: Embed the audio functionality into your application’s workflow. For example, you can initiate voice output based on particular actions or events, enhancing interactivity. Bill Gates emphasizes that the generative AI voice could be a cornerstone for fostering creativity and productivity, making this integration crucial for modern applications.
Test Thoroughly: Conduct comprehensive testing to ensure the integration operates seamlessly across various scenarios and devices, guaranteeing a smooth experience. Optimal methods involve testing in various environments and with a range of inputs to validate performance.
By adhering to these steps, you will successfully incorporate AI-based audio into your applications, greatly improving interaction and engagement.
Integrating generative AI voice technology can present several common challenges. Effectively troubleshooting these issues is essential for a successful implementation.
By proactively addressing these common issues, you can facilitate a smoother integration process and significantly enhance the user experience. Developers emphasize that resolving API key errors and ensuring robust network connectivity are crucial steps in maintaining efficient operations in applications using generative AI voice.
Integrating generative AI voice technology into applications signifies a transformative approach to enhancing user interaction and engagement. By leveraging this innovative technology, developers can craft more intuitive, dynamic, and accessible experiences across various sectors, from virtual assistants to gaming and content creation.
This article outlines a comprehensive roadmap for developers, detailing essential steps such as:
Key insights underscore the importance of:
Addressing common challenges like API key errors and network issues is crucial for maintaining a high-quality user experience.
As the demand for generative AI voice technology escalates, it is imperative for developers to embrace these advancements and incorporate them into their projects. By doing so, they not only enhance their applications but also contribute to a future where technology fosters creativity and productivity. The potential of generative AI voice is vast, and taking the initial steps toward integration can lead to groundbreaking innovations that redefine user engagement.
What is generative AI voice technology?
Generative AI voice technology uses artificial intelligence to produce human-like dialogue, enhancing interactions across various fields.
What are the key applications of generative AI voice technology?
Key applications include virtual assistants, content creation, accessibility tools, and gaming.
How does generative AI voice technology improve virtual assistants?
It leverages natural language processing to elevate user engagement, facilitating more intuitive and conversational interactions.
In what ways does generative AI voice assist in content creation?
It automates voiceovers for videos, podcasts, and audiobooks, streamlining production processes and allowing creators to focus on content quality.
How does generative AI voice enhance accessibility?
It provides essential audio output for visually impaired individuals, improving accessibility and inclusivity in digital content.
What role does generative AI voice play in gaming?
It enables the development of dynamic character dialogues that respond to player choices, enriching the gaming experience and fostering deeper player immersion.
What is the market outlook for generative AI voice technology?
The global voice AI audience is expected to reach approximately 8.4 billion by the end of 2024, up from 4.2 billion in 2020.
Why is confidence in AI development important for companies?
Confidence in AI development is crucial for widespread adoption, as companies with unreliable AI will struggle to succeed in a competitive landscape.
How can understanding generative AI voice applications benefit developers?
It empowers developers to identify optimal use cases for integrating generative AI voice into their projects, ultimately enhancing user experience and engagement.
